Abstract
The invention discloses a key, a terminal device and a method for determining the stroke of the key and belongs to the key technical field. The objective of the invention is to benefit the assembly and production of the key. The key includes a keycap, a connecting unit, an induction base and a capacitance signal processing unit; the keycap is connected with the induction base through the connecting unit; the capacitance signal processing unit is arranged on the induction base; when the key is pressed, the capacitance of the induction base changes; and when sensing the change of the capacitance of the induction base, the capacitance signal processing unit determines the stroke of the key. The structure of the key of the invention is simple, and therefore, the assembly and production of the key can be benefited.

Embodiment
For making the object, technical solutions and advantages of the present invention clearly, below in conjunction with accompanying drawing, embodiment of the present invention is described further in detail.
As shown in Figure 1, the button of the embodiment of the present invention, comprising: keycap 11, linkage unit 12, induction pedestal 13, capacitance signal processing unit 14.
Wherein, described keycap 11 is connected with described induction pedestal 13 by described linkage unit 12; Described capacitance signal processing unit 14 is arranged on described induction pedestal 13.When button is pressed, the capacitance variations of described induction pedestal; Described capacitance signal processing unit determines the stroke of described button according to the change of the electric capacity of the described induction pedestal sensed.
Wherein, in this embodiment, described induction pedestal refer to the change of its capacitance can sensed pedestal.
Concrete, as shown in Figure 2, described induction pedestal 13 comprises induction electrode 131 and pedestal 132, and described induction electrode 131 is arranged on described pedestal 132.Now, described keycap 11 is connected with described pedestal 132 by described linkage unit 12.Described capacitance signal processing unit (not shown) is arranged on described pedestal 132, is connected with described induction electrode.Or described induction pedestal can also comprise the pedestal being embedded with induction electrode, that is in the case, described induction electrode and pedestal form as one.
Respectively as shown in Figures 2 and 3, described linkage unit comprises the elastic component such as silicagel pad (as shown in Figure 2) or spring (as shown in Figure 3).Described pedestal can be PCB (Printed circuit board, printed circuit board (PCB)) plate.In a particular application, as shown in Figure 4, described induction electrode comprises solid copper sheet or hollow copper sheet.This is relevant with the model of capacitive sensing unit specifically to select which kind of copper sheet.Described capacitive sensing unit comprises capacitive sensing chip.
In embodiments of the present invention, described capacitance signal processing unit can for being integrated with the chip of capacitive sensing unit, signal processing unit.Now, described capacitance signal processing unit generates signal value output according to the change of the electric capacity of the described induction pedestal sensed, and determines the stroke of described button according to described signal value output
Or described capacitance signal processing unit can comprise: capacitive sensing unit, signal processing unit.Wherein, described capacitive sensing unit, described signal processing unit are arranged on described induction pedestal, and described signal processing unit is connected with described capacitive sensing unit.When button is pressed, described capacitive sensing unit generates signal value output according to the change of the electric capacity of the described induction pedestal sensed, and described signal value output is sent to described signal processing unit; Described signal processing unit determines the stroke of described button according to described signal value output.
Wherein, described signal processing unit comprises: microprocessor and memory.When a user presses a key, the distance between finger and induction electrode reduces, and the capacitance therefore on induction electrode increases.Capacitance change on capacitive sensing chip detecting real-time induction electrode, and its capacitance is converted to the signal value output of corresponding numeral, this signal value output is sent to microprocessor.Described microprocessor after receiving described signal value output, according to the stroke of the program determination button stored in described memory.Certainly, in order to further cost-saving, described signal processing unit also can only include microprocessor, and this microprocessor itself is provided with memory cell, is used for storage program.Now, described microprocessor after receiving described signal value output, according to the stroke of the program determination button of self cell stores of described microprocessor.
By describing above and can finding out, in embodiments of the present invention, the change by means of only the capacitance of the induction machine responded to included by pedestal just can determine the stroke of button, thus, it is simple that button scheme of the present invention has structural design, and cost is low, the advantages such as highly sensitive, reliability is high, easy assembling.
The embodiment of the present invention additionally provides a kind of terminal equipment, and described terminal equipment comprises aforesaid button.Wherein, described terminal equipment can comprise mobile terminal, such as mobile phone etc.Due to the press-key structure simplicity of design that this terminal equipment comprises, be easy to assembling and produce, thus this terminal equipment is also comparatively easy to assembling production.
